WebAn interest rate collar can be created by buying a cap and selling a floor. This creates an interest rate range and the collar holder is protected from rates above the cap strike rate, but has forgone the benefits of interest rates falling below the floor rate sold. When the customer files a police report the police … The substitute check (also called an Image Replacement Document or IRD) is a negotiable instrument that represents the digital reproduction of an original paper check. As a negotiable payment instrument in the United States, a substitute check maintains the status of a "legal check" in lieu of the original paper check as authorized by the Check Clearing for the 21st Century Act (also …
